Iraqi Kurdish children performed during a ceremony commemorating the 21st anniversary gas attack on Halabja, by Saddam Hussein’s government, 160 miles northeast of Baghdad. Some 5,600 people were killed when Mr. Hussein ordered the attack in Halabja in an attempt to crush a Kurdish rebellion in the north.
